Aura Minerals (NASDAQ:AUGO) COO Sells 50,000 Shares of Stock

Aura Minerals Inc. (NASDAQ:AUGOGet Free Report) COO Luvizotto Glauber Rosa sold 50,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ction on Monday, August 10th. The shares were sold at an average price of $75.02, for a total transaction of $3,751,000.00. Following the transaction, the chief operating officer directly owned 290,628 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$21,802,912.56. The trade was a 14.68%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available at the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Luvizotto Glauber Rosa also recently made the following trade(s):

  • On Friday, August 7th, Luvizotto Glauber Rosa sold 50,000 shares of Aura Minerals st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$70.10, for a total value of $3,505,000.00.
  • On Thursday, July 2nd, Luvizotto Glauber Rosa sold 19,010 shares of Aura Minerals st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$65.23, for a total value of $1,240,022.30.
  • On Friday, June 26th, Luvizotto Glauber Rosa sold 22,367 shares of Aura Minerals st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$65.27, for a total value of $1,459,894.09.
  • On Monday, June 22nd, Luvizotto Glauber Rosa sold 6,323 shares of Aura Minerals stock. The stock was sold at an average price of $65.22, for a total value of $412,386.06.

Aura Minerals Cuts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, August 28th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, August 18th will be given a dividend of $0.72 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, August 18th. This represents a $2.88 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.8%. Aura Minerals’s dividend payout ratio is 88.14%.

Aura Minerals Company Profile

We are an Americas gold and copper production company with a significant portfolio of mining operations. Our mission is to deliver long-term value by unlocking operational efficiencies, responsibly growing our portfolio with a focus on return on invested capital, responsible mining practices and a commitment to sustainability. We operate with a decentralized culture, supported by a lean corporate team that ensures agile and dynamic management and decision-making processes, focused on high operational sustainability compliance standards.
